Summit Awards Winner!

Thursday, May 1st, 2008

Summit Awards LogoWell, we recently decided to submit a client piece to an award show, and we came back with a silver at the Summit Creative Awards for our mini-site for The Colonnade Hotel, which you can view at http://www.reinventedhotel.com. Our goal was to reintroduce the hotel and its multimillion dollar renovations to its past clientele, and do so within an interactive environment that encourages exploration of the actual rooms and bathrooms.

Summit Awards LogoIt’s a great award, and we have so many great pieces we are working on that are gold-worthy for next year, so it’s nice to receive some recognition for all of our hard work! Stay tuned for a lot more as we keep rolling into 2008…

Our new website

Monday, December 31st, 2007

So you may notice that we have done a complete website overhaul for 2008… It’s been a long work in progress, but it’s finally here. We went back and forth on some design decisions for a while, and honestly it was a challenge to complete because we have had so much other work going on. But we’re convinced the site is that much better and will be much better for our visitors for the following reasons:

  • CSS Layout: We spent some time developing a nice CSS layout that we were happy with. We still use tables in a few instances, but we spent some extra time going through the stylesheets so that our next website refresh will be even easier. It’s something that we put a focus on in our clients’ sites, so we’re glad to have it implemented on ours as well!
  • SEO Galore: We’ve been doing so much SEO for our client sites lately that we decided to put some of our best techniques into practice. See if you can find some of them on the site!
  • AJAX Fun: We’ve been having some fun with AJAX and some Google Widgets for our clients, so we decided to make use of it on our site as well.
  • Flash Video: We’ve been doing a lot of Flash video lately as well, so we figured why not drop some on our own site! Check out the home page for an example of how Flash let’s you integrate quick-loading video with animations.
  • Easy editing: We use Dreamweaver to create all of our sites, but we like to recommend Adobe Contribute to our clients who like to manage their sites on their own. We used the same techniques to make out sites nicely templated, which means an easy-to-update interface that separates the content from the layout. Translation: we’ll probably have a lot more recent work more frequently!
